Questions & Answers

Q: How have civilizations historically envisioned the shape of the universe?

Throughout history, civilizations have imagined the universe as a cosmic egg, human-shaped, a single island floating, or even Turtles all the way down, showcasing diverse interpretations of its shape.

Q: What are the three main shapes that cosmologists consider for the universe?

Cosmologists contemplate positively curved, negatively curved, and flat universe shapes, each with distinct characteristics and implications for the cosmos's structure and behavior.

Q: How would a positively curved universe appear in terms of its geometry and behavior?

A positively curved universe resembles a 4D sphere, finite yet boundless with intersecting paths, indicating the need for significant energy and gravity to counter expansion tendencies observed in the cosmos.
